Article: Illinois Grants Approval for Transmission Corridor Linking Prairie State Generating Station to the Region's Electric Grid.

ST. LOUIS, July 10 /PRNewswire-FirstCall/ -- The Illinois Commerce Commission has approved development of nearly 38 miles of transmission lines that will connect the planned Prairie State Generating Station in Southern Illinois to the transmission grid in the region.

The approval paves the way for one of the largest high-voltage transmission line projects in the state's recent history and marks another significant milestone in Prairie State's development. Prairie State is a 1,600 megawatt supercritical electricity generating station and coal mine that will be located near Lively Grove, Ill.
